What Is a FedEx Delivery Truck Accident?

A FedEx delivery truck accident involves a commercial vehicle used to transport packages for FedEx Ground, FedEx Express, or contracted delivery service providers. These vehicles operate on structured delivery routes and frequently stop in residential areas, shopping centers, and commercial districts. Because FedEx delivery drivers often handle large volumes of packages and operate vehicles heavier than passenger cars, collisions can cause significant property damage and serious injuries.

FedEx delivery vehicles commonly include:

  • Package delivery trucks
  • Step vans
  • Box trucks
  • Parcel delivery vehicles
  • Commercial delivery trucks

Unlike long-haul tractor-trailers, FedEx delivery trucks operate primarily in local environments where pedestrians, cyclists, and passenger vehicles share the road. Frequent stops, tight turns, and limited parking areas can increase the likelihood of collisions.

Common Causes of FedEx Delivery Truck Accidents

Most FedEx delivery truck accidents are preventable. They often occur when drivers are rushed, distracted, fatigued, or operating vehicles that have not been properly maintained. Identifying the cause of the crash is essential for determining liability and building a strong case.

Leading Causes of FedEx Delivery Truck Accidents

CauseWhy It Matters
Driver distractionNavigation devices and delivery scanners can reduce attention and delay reaction time.
Speeding or rushing deliveriesParked vehicles, blind spots, and tight delivery spaces reduce sightlines and increase the risk of collisions.
Improper backingMany delivery accidents occur while reversing in driveways, parking lots, and narrow streets.
Driver fatigueLong delivery routes and repetitive stops can reduce alertness and decision-making ability.
Failure to yieldCommon in intersections and residential neighborhoods where pedestrians and cyclists are present.
Poor vehicle maintenanceMechanical issues such as brake failure or worn tires can significantly increase crash risk.
Unsafe parkingStopping in traffic lanes or blocking visibility creates hazards for other drivers and pedestrians.
Limited visibilityParked vehicles, blind spots, and tight delivery spaces reduce sight lines and increase collision risk.

Delivery crashes may result from a combination of operational pressures and driving conditions. Sudden stops, blind spot limitations, and congested roadways can create dangerous situations that increase the likelihood of a collision.

Who Can Be Held Liable in a FedEx Delivery Truck Accident?

Determining liability in a FedEx delivery crash may involve multiple parties. Unlike some delivery companies that rely heavily on employees, many FedEx delivery operations involve contracted drivers or independent service providers. This structure can complicate insurance coverage and responsibility.

Potentially Liable Parties

  • FedEx delivery driver
  • FedEx corporation
  • Delivery service contractor
  • Vehicle maintenance provider
  • Cargo loading company
  • Another negligent driver

Investigating liability often requires reviewing:

  • Driver employment records
  • Vehicle maintenance logs
  • Delivery schedules
  • Safety training documentation
  • Insurance coverage policies

Understanding these factors helps determine who is responsible for the accident.

What Compensation May Be Available After a FedEx Delivery Truck Accident

The financial impact of a delivery truck accident can be significant. Medical expenses, lost income, and long-term recovery costs can quickly add up.

Types of Compensation That May Be Available

CategoryExamples
Medical expensesEmergency care, hospitalization, surgery, medication, and rehabilitation services
Lost incomeMissed work, reduced earning capacity, and loss of future wages
Property damageVehicle repair or replacement and related transportation costs
Pain and sufferingPhysical pain, emotional distress, and reduced quality of life
Rehabilitation costsPhysical therapy, occupational therapy, and ongoing recovery care
Long-term disabilityOngoing medical support, assistive devices, and home care needs
Wrongful death damagesFuneral expenses, loss of financial support, and loss of companionship
